Visual C++运行库一站式解决方案:VisualCppRedist AIO完全指南
Visual C运行库一站式解决方案VisualCppRedist AIO完全指南【免费下载链接】vcredistAIO Repack for latest Microsoft Visual C Redistributable Runtimes项目地址: https://gitcode.com/gh_mirrors/vc/vcredistVisualCppRedist AIO是微软Visual C运行库的All-in-OneAIO重新打包项目它将从2005到2022年的所有主流VC运行库版本整合到单个安装程序中帮助用户解决Windows应用程序运行时依赖问题。通过智能清理、灵活安装和多系统兼容等特性该工具显著简化了运行库管理流程适用于游戏玩家、软件开发者和系统管理员等各类用户。项目概述理解VisualCppRedist AIO什么是Visual C运行库Visual C运行库Microsoft Visual C Redistributable是一组动态链接库DLL文件为使用Visual Studio开发的应用程序提供必要的运行时支持。不同版本的应用程序可能依赖特定版本的运行库因此系统中需要安装相应版本才能确保程序正常运行。项目核心构成该项目主要包含三个功能模块构建工具集位于build_tools目录包含版本特定脚本和打包配置文件源文件链接source_links目录提供官方运行库的下载链接文档资源根目录下的README.md和各类提示文件提供使用指导开发背景与目标项目基于ricktendo64的VBCRedist_AIO_x86_x64.exe构建通过移除冗余文件和优化安装流程解决了传统安装方式中版本混乱、操作繁琐和系统冗余等问题实现了一次安装全面兼容的目标。核心价值为什么选择VisualCppRedist AIO全面覆盖的版本支持该解决方案包含从Visual C 2005到2022的所有主流版本以及Visual Studio 2010 Tools for Office Runtime、Legacy Runtimes和Universal CRT等补充组件确保覆盖几乎所有Windows应用程序的依赖需求。智能系统清理机制安装前自动检测并移除不兼容的旧版本避免版本冲突和系统冗余。这一特性确保系统始终保持清洁状态减少因运行库问题导致的应用程序错误。灵活的部署选项支持多种安装模式包括交互式安装、静默安装和选择性安装满足不同场景需求。无论是个人用户的单台电脑还是企业环境的批量部署都能找到合适的安装方式。精简高效的设计通过优化MSI数据库和移除冗余文件安装包体积显著减小同时保持完整功能。管理员安装模式还能生成更干净的部署映像进一步提升安装效率。操作指南使用VisualCppRedist AIO获取与准备首先克隆项目仓库git clone https://gitcode.com/gh_mirrors/vc/vcredist进入项目目录后可查看README.md获取最新使用说明。基础安装方法最简单的安装方式是运行AIO安装程序VisualCppRedist_AIO_x86_x64.exe /y此命令将安装所有运行库并显示进度条适合大多数用户。高级安装选项静默安装适合系统管理员或批量部署VisualCppRedist_AIO_x86_x64.exe /ai /gm2/ai启用静默安装/gm2禁用提取对话框实现完全无人值守安装。选择性安装仅安装特定版本# 仅安装2022版本 VisualCppRedist_AIO_x86_x64.exe /ai9 # 仅安装2010、2012、2013、2022版本 VisualCppRedist_AIO_x86_x64.exe /aiX239特殊功能模式更新模式/ai1- 仅更新已安装的包修复模式/aiF- 重新安装或修复已安装的包卸载模式/aiR- 自动卸载所有检测到的运行库调试模式/aiD- 创建调试日志而不执行实际操作系统适配指南版本与兼容性支持的Windows版本运行库版本支持的Windows系统最后兼容版本号VC 2005-2013Windows XP SP3及以上各版本最新VC 2022Windows 7及以上最新版本VC 2019Windows XP SP3及以上14.28.29213.0VC 2022Vista兼容Windows Vista14.32.31332.0二进制兼容性说明VC 2022运行库与VC 2015-2017-2019保持二进制兼容可替代这些版本使用减少系统中的运行库数量。包含的组件版本组件类型版本信息备注Visual Studio 2010 Tools for Office Runtime10.0.60922-Legacy Runtimes2002 (7.0.9975.0)、2003 (7.10.6119.0)旧版应用支持Visual Basic Runtimes多种传统版本传统VB应用支持Universal CRTVC 2022补充部分Windows 10/11内置技术原理深度解析构建架构项目采用模块化设计主要包含版本特定脚本build_tools下的_m08到_m14目录包含各VC版本的VBS处理脚本AIO打包系统_AIO目录包含7z SFX配置文件和构建脚本特殊组件处理_ucrt和_vbc目录分别处理UCRT和传统VB/C运行库核心构建流程以VC 2022为例核心构建步骤包括提取原始安装包dark.exe VC_redist.x64.exe -x %cd%\vc64 dark.exe VC_redist.x86.exe -x %cd%\vc86修改MSI数据库cscript vc14.vbs vc64\AttachedContainer\packages\vcRuntimeMinimum_amd64\vc_runtimeMinimum_x64.msi管理员安装start /w msiexec.exe /a vc64\AttachedContainer\packages\vcRuntimeMinimum_amd64\vc_runtimeMinimum_x64.msi /quiet TARGETDIR%cd%\2022\x64性能优化技术项目通过以下方式实现高效安装MSI数据库精简移除不必要的文件和注册表项智能安装逻辑避免重复安装和版本冲突组件共享利用运行库的向后兼容性减少冗余应用场景谁能从VisualCppRedist AIO中受益游戏玩家许多PC游戏依赖特定版本的VC运行库使用AIO包可以一次性安装所有必要组件避免游戏启动失败或运行异常。建议游戏玩家在安装新游戏前先更新运行库。软件开发者在开发环境配置或应用程序分发时可推荐用户使用AIO包确保所有依赖项都已正确安装。这能显著减少因运行库缺失导致的用户反馈问题。系统管理员在企业环境中可利用静默安装选项快速配置多台计算机。建议将AIO安装集成到系统部署流程中确保所有工作站都具备一致的运行库环境。技术支持人员快速诊断和解决因缺少VC运行库导致的应用程序问题。使用修复模式可以重新安装或修复已损坏的运行库文件减少故障排除时间。使用总结与最佳实践定期更新AIO包以获取最新安全修复建议每6个月检查一次更新在生产环境部署前先在测试环境中验证兼容性执行大规模部署前创建系统还原点或备份记录使用的安装参数和版本信息便于后续故障排除对于老旧系统注意选择相应的兼容版本号通过VisualCppRedist AIO您可以有效管理Windows系统中的VC运行库确保应用程序稳定运行同时保持系统整洁高效。无论是个人用户还是企业环境这一工具都能显著提升工作效率和系统可靠性。【免费下载链接】vcredistAIO Repack for latest Microsoft Visual C Redistributable Runtimes项目地址: https://gitcode.com/gh_mirrors/vc/vcredist创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考